These are some of this Monday’s top analyst calls with upgrades, downgrades, and initiations seen in Wall Street research notes:

Akamai Technologies Inc. (NASDAQ: AKAM) Cut to Hold at Citigroup.
Barclays plc (NYSE: BCS) Maintained Buy but cut target and estimates at BofA/Merrill Lynch.
Consolidated Edison Inc. (NYSE: ED) Raised to Neutral at Goldman Sachs.
El Paso Electric Co. (NYSE: EE) Cut to Sell at Goldman Sachs.
Federated Investors, Inc. (NYSE: FII) Raised to Market Perform at FBR.
Intuitive Surgical, Inc. (NASDAQ: ISRG) Cut to Hold at Brean Murray.
Lions Gate Entertainment Corp. (NYSE: LGF) Cut to Market Perform at BMO Capital.
Portland General Electric (NYSE: POR) Cut to Neutral at Goldman Sachs.
Polaris Industries, Inc. (NYSE: PII) Raised to Buy at KeyBanc.
T. Rowe Price Group, Inc. (NYSE: TROW) Raised to Outperform at FBR.

The Home Depot Inc. (NYSE: HD) Raised target to $45 and raised estimates at Citigroup.
